How to Grow Tatsoi in Santiago
Santiago, CL is in USDA Hardiness Zone 7 with a Warm-summer Mediterranean climate (Köppen Csb). With winter lows of 3°C and summer highs of 30°C, the growing season spans approximately 300 frost-free days. Tatsoi is one of the easiest plants to grow in this climate.
Tatsoi thrives in temperatures between 10°C and 20°C, requiring full sun to partial shade and regular watering. In Santiago, the best months to plant Tatsoi are April, May, June, July, August. Since Tatsoi can tolerate frost, you have flexibility to plant earlier in the season or extend into cooler months. Expect to harvest in approximately 21-45 days after planting.
Santiago receives only 312mm of annual rainfall, so consistent irrigation will be essential for growing Tatsoi successfully.
